Visiting a Mandir

Visiting a Mandir PDF Author: Jean Mead
Publisher: Evans Brothers
ISBN: 9780237528133
Category : Juvenile Nonfiction
Languages : en
Pages : 32

Get Book Here

Book Description
Explains what happens when Hindus worship in the mandir including how they greet and take gifts for the "murtis" of gods and goddesses, and how the priest performs the "aarti" ceremony. Suggested level: junior, primary.

Hindu Mandir

Hindu Mandir PDF Author: Anita Ganeri
Publisher: Adlard Coles
ISBN: 9780713643367
Category : Juvenile Nonfiction
Languages : en
Pages : 32

Get Book Here

Book Description
This innovative new series deftly introduces young readers to the world's great religions. Each beautifully photographed book tells the story of a group of children visiting a place of worship -- a mosque, a synagogue, a mandir, a Christian church -- and learning about beliefs and practices through the artifacts of worship they encounter. Also included are easy-to-read historical timelines and advice on setting up visits to local places of worships. The stunning new mandir in Neasden, northwest London, is the setting for this fascinating introduction to the tenets and practices of Hinduism. Through objects and symbols, including images of the religion's various deities, children discover how Hindus make offerings to God, what happens during the sacred thread ceremony, the puja blessing ceremony, and the role played by priests. Here, too, are the beginnings of Hinduism, festivals and family celebrations, holy books, and more.
